UB Athletics Hosts "National Girls And Women In Sports Day" And Pink Zone Event

BUFFALO, NY— This year will mark the 25th anniversary of National Girls and Women in Sports Day and the University at Buffalo is proud to be celebrating in a charitable way. The Division of Athletics has invited the girl scouts of WNY, their troop leaders and female athletes of UB to have an all girls sleep over in the Edward L. Wright Facility on campus for a night of team building activities, food and prizes beginning at 6:00 p.m. Friday, February 11th.

On Saturday, February 12th beginning at 9:00 a.m. UB will run a multi-sports clinic including nine UB sports teams and clubs. All girls in grades 4th-8th are invited; and those that participate will receive a ticket to the game as well as a pink Buffalo tote bag. The event costs $5.00 and will run from 9:00-11:00 a.m., after the event doors will be open to the public for the start of the women's basketball game. Registration for the sports clinic is still available.  The pink bag will also be available at the game for the first 200 girls in attendance.

The UB women's basketball team will also be hosting its annual "WBCA Pink Zone" event during their game on Saturday, February 12th at 12 p.m. All proceeds from the game will be donated to "WBCA/Kay Yow Cancer Fund" in support of breast cancer awareness. At halftime, fans can participate in a "pink tennis ball toss" at center court for the chance to win a prize package totaling $400 from the Galleria Mall. Fans may also pledge donations for the total number of Bulls rebounds during the game.

Throughout the game there will be awards given to athletes and community leaders. Pink ribbons and pink popcorn will be sold for one dollar each. Raffles tickets will be for sale with the prize of pink autographed game-worn jerseys of the four seniors from the women's basketball team.
